    Had the G4 for a few days and Ive taken a few pictures today with the camera. They seem fine as they are however when I zoom into the photo by pinching out, the image becomes very pixilated. Not what I would have expected from a camera that seems to be widely reviewed as being one of the best in a smartphone.

    I took the images in automatic mode. Is there something I need to do in the settings or manual mode to lesson the pixilation on zoomed in images?

    My understanding is that the higher the megapixels, the less pixilated the image will be when zoomed in. This has a 16mp camera which I would have thought should result in minimal pixilation on zoomed in images, however they seem just as pixilated as zoomed in images taken with 8mp camera's or even lower than that.

    I've noticed this some as well on the gallery app. Not so much with the photos I've taken, but with other high res images I have. I'd see some jagged lines at full screen on both this and my M8. When zooming in on the M8, it would redraw the image and smooth out the lines properly. The G4's stock gallery app doesn't seem to do this, and zooming in would leave the lines jagged/pixelated.
